Now, look closer at Daisy’s species, the Blue-Winged Teals. These ducks are known for their stunning appearance and amazing adaptability. Here are some interesting facts about Blue-Winged Teals:

1. Vibrant Plumage: Blue-Winged Teals have distinctive plumage that sets them apart from other duck species. Males display a striking combination of blue-gray, chestnut, and white feathers, while females boast a more muted brown coloration. These vibrant markings not only enhance their beauty but also play a role in attracting potential mates.

2. Winged Wonders: As their name suggests, Blue-Winged Teals have a unique blue patch on their upper wings. However, this blue coloration is not visible when their wings are closed. It becomes a delightful surprise when they take flight and reveal vibrant blue feathers. These wings are truly a work of art!

3. Migratory Masters: Blue-Winged Teals are remarkable migratory birds known for their long-distance journeys. They travel from their breeding grounds in North America to their wintering grounds in Central and South America. These incredible waterfowl can cover enormous distances during their migration, some even flying 2,000 miles!
